Scatter Gather Architectures And Techniques

DOWNLOAD
Download Scatter Gather Architectures And Techniques PDF/ePub or read online books in Mobi eBooks. Click Download or Read Online button to get Scatter Gather Architectures And Techniques book now. This website allows unlimited access to, at the time of writing, more than 1.5 million titles, including hundreds of thousands of titles in various foreign languages. If the content not found or just blank you must refresh this page
Scatter Gather Architectures And Techniques
DOWNLOAD
Author : Richard Johnson
language : en
Publisher: HiTeX Press
Release Date : 2025-06-12
Scatter Gather Architectures And Techniques written by Richard Johnson and has been published by HiTeX Press this book supported file pdf, txt, epub, kindle and other format this book has been release on 2025-06-12 with Computers categories.
"Scatter-Gather Architectures and Techniques" "Scatter-Gather Architectures and Techniques" offers a comprehensive exploration of the scatter-gather paradigm, a foundational pattern in distributed and parallel computing. The book introduces readers to the core principles underpinning scatter-gather, tracing its evolution from early multiprocessor systems to contemporary large-scale distributed platforms. Through careful contrast with related patterns such as map-reduce and pipeline parallelism, it elucidates when and why scatter-gather is uniquely effective, with rigorous attention to its theoretical foundations, formal modeling, and broad domain applicability. The book progresses to an in-depth examination of system design patterns, data partitioning, and orchestration strategies tailored for scatter-gather architectures. It equips practitioners with robust techniques for task distribution, load balancing, and optimizing data movement, while addressing the orchestration, monitoring, and fault-handling essential to constructing resilient workflows. Chapters on communication protocols, aggregation mechanisms, and consistency models provide actionable insights into efficiently coordinating distributed tasks and ensuring reliable result collection amidst real-world network and system challenges. Bridging theory and practice, the text features detailed case studies and analysis of prominent frameworks such as Apache Spark, Flink, and Ray, and extends its coverage to emerging areas including cloud-native, microservices, edge computing, and IoT-driven architectures. Advanced topics delve into self-adaptive orchestration, hybrid and quantum-ready systems, privacy-preserving aggregation, and standardization efforts. With its blend of conceptual depth, design guidance, and practical wisdom, "Scatter-Gather Architectures and Techniques" serves as an indispensable resource for engineers, architects, and researchers seeking to master distributed data processing at scale.
Nvme Architecture And Protocols
DOWNLOAD
Author : Richard Johnson
language : en
Publisher: HiTeX Press
Release Date : 2025-06-01
Nvme Architecture And Protocols written by Richard Johnson and has been published by HiTeX Press this book supported file pdf, txt, epub, kindle and other format this book has been release on 2025-06-01 with Computers categories.
"NVMe Architecture and Protocols" "NVMe Architecture and Protocols" offers a comprehensive exploration of Non-Volatile Memory Express (NVMe) technologies, tailored for engineers, architects, and technical professionals navigating the rapidly evolving landscape of high-performance storage. Beginning with the foundations of NVMe’s inception, the book meticulously charts the evolution from legacy protocols to NVMe’s revolutionary approach—detailing the motivations, design philosophies, and ecosystem transformations that have positioned NVMe as the protocol of choice for modern data-intensive applications. Through clear comparisons, targeted use cases, and insights into new feature developments, readers gain a thorough understanding of NVMe's transformative impact on storage efficiency and scalability. Delving deeper, the book demystifies the interplay between hardware and system architecture, unpacking topics such as PCI Express integration, queuing strategies, memory access mechanisms, and power management. Comprehensive chapters address the full breadth of NVMe protocol fundamentals, including command models, submission and completion queue management, asynchronous event handling, and robust error recovery. Advanced sections illuminate extensions like Zoned Namespaces, key-value stores, end-to-end data protection, and persistent memory support, as well as the groundbreaking expansion of NVMe over Fabrics (NVMe-oF), which brings high-speed NVMe capabilities to distributed and cloud environments through protocols like RDMA, TCP, and Fibre Channel. The book’s holistic approach extends to the software stack and operational realities, from device drivers and firmware to virtualization and performance tuning. Critical themes of security, reliability, and data integrity are addressed in concert with quality of service and fault tolerance, providing actionable guidance for deploying, monitoring, and securing NVMe in production environments. Looking toward the future, "NVMe Architecture and Protocols" evaluates next-generation standards, integration with emerging memory technologies, and the protocol’s adaptation for AI, edge, IoT, and composable infrastructure—making this an indispensable resource for those building the next generation of storage solutions.
Tcp Ip Architecture Design And Implementation In Linux
DOWNLOAD
Author : Sameer Seth
language : en
Publisher: John Wiley & Sons
Release Date : 2009-01-23
Tcp Ip Architecture Design And Implementation In Linux written by Sameer Seth and has been published by John Wiley & Sons this book supported file pdf, txt, epub, kindle and other format this book has been release on 2009-01-23 with Computers categories.
This book provides thorough knowledge of Linux TCP/IP stack and kernel framework for its network stack, including complete knowledge of design and implementation. Starting with simple client-server socket programs and progressing to complex design and implementation of TCP/IP protocol in linux, this book provides different aspects of socket programming and major TCP/IP related algorithms. In addition, the text features netfilter hook framework, a complete explanation of routing sub-system, IP QOS implementation, and Network Soft IRQ. This book further contains elements on TCP state machine implementation,TCP timer implementation on Linux, TCP memory management on Linux, and debugging TCP/IP stack using lcrash
Stream Processor Architecture
DOWNLOAD
Author : Scott Rixner
language : en
Publisher: Springer Science & Business Media
Release Date : 2001-10-31
Stream Processor Architecture written by Scott Rixner and has been published by Springer Science & Business Media this book supported file pdf, txt, epub, kindle and other format this book has been release on 2001-10-31 with Computers categories.
Media processing applications, such as three-dimensional graphics, video compression, and image processing, currently demand 10-100 billion operations per second of sustained computation. Fortunately, hundreds of arithmetic units can easily fit on a modestly sized 1cm2 chip in modern VLSI. The challenge is to provide these arithmetic units with enough data to enable them to meet the computation demands of media processing applications. Conventional storage hierarchies, which frequently include caches, are unable to bridge the data bandwidth gap between modern DRAM and tens to hundreds of arithmetic units. A data bandwidth hierarchy, however, can bridge this gap by scaling the provided bandwidth across the levels of the storage hierarchy. The stream programming model enables media processing applications to exploit a data bandwidth hierarchy effectively. Media processing applications can naturally be expressed as a sequence of computation kernels that operate on data streams. This programming model exposes the locality and concurrency inherent in these applications and enables them to be mapped efficiently to the data bandwidth hierarchy. Stream programs are able to utilize inexperience local data bandwidth when possible and consume expensive global data bandwidth only when necessary. Stream Processor Architecture presents the architecture of the Imagine streaming media processor, which delivers a peak performance of 20 billion floating-point operations per second. Imagine efficiently supports 48 arithmetic units with a three-tiered data bandwidth hierarchy. At the base of the hierarchy, the streaming memory system employs memory access scheduling to maximize the sustained bandwidth of external DRAM. At the center of the hierarchy, the global stream register file enables streams of data to be recirculated directly from one computation kernel to the next without returning data to memory. Finally, local distributed register files that directly feed the arithmetic units enable temporary data to be stored locally so that it does not need to consume costly global register bandwidth. The bandwidth hierarchy enables Imagine to achieve up to 96% of the performance of a stream processor with infinite bandwidth from memory and the global register file.
Parallel Architectures And Compilation Techniques
DOWNLOAD
Author :
language : en
Publisher:
Release Date : 1997
Parallel Architectures And Compilation Techniques written by and has been published by this book supported file pdf, txt, epub, kindle and other format this book has been release on 1997 with Computer architecture categories.
Performance Modeling For Computer Architects
DOWNLOAD
Author : C. M. Krishna
language : en
Publisher: John Wiley & Sons
Release Date : 1995-10-14
Performance Modeling For Computer Architects written by C. M. Krishna and has been published by John Wiley & Sons this book supported file pdf, txt, epub, kindle and other format this book has been release on 1995-10-14 with Computers categories.
As computers become more complex, the number and complexity of the tasks facing the computer architect have increased. Computer performance often depends in complex way on the design parameters and intuition that must be supplemented by performance studies to enhance design productivity. This book introduces computer architects to computer system performance models and shows how they are relatively simple, inexpensive to implement, and sufficiently accurate for most purposes. It discusses the development of performance models based on queuing theory and probability. The text also shows how they are used to provide quick approximate calculations to indicate basic performance tradeoffs and narrow the range of parameters to consider when determining system configurations. It illustrates how performance models can demonstrate how a memory system is to be configured, what the cache structure should be, and what incremental changes in cache size can have on the miss rate. A particularly deep knowledge of probability theory or any other mathematical field to understand the papers in this volume is not required.
Computer Architecture
DOWNLOAD
Author : John L. Hennessy
language : en
Publisher: Morgan Kaufmann
Release Date : 2017-11-23
Computer Architecture written by John L. Hennessy and has been published by Morgan Kaufmann this book supported file pdf, txt, epub, kindle and other format this book has been release on 2017-11-23 with Computers categories.
Computer Architecture: A Quantitative Approach, Sixth Edition has been considered essential reading by instructors, students and practitioners of computer design for over 20 years. The sixth edition of this classic textbook from Hennessy and Patterson, winners of the 2017 ACM A.M. Turing Award recognizing contributions of lasting and major technical importance to the computing field, is fully revised with the latest developments in processor and system architecture. The text now features examples from the RISC-V (RISC Five) instruction set architecture, a modern RISC instruction set developed and designed to be a free and openly adoptable standard. It also includes a new chapter on domain-specific architectures and an updated chapter on warehouse-scale computing that features the first public information on Google's newest WSC. True to its original mission of demystifying computer architecture, this edition continues the longstanding tradition of focusing on areas where the most exciting computing innovation is happening, while always keeping an emphasis on good engineering design. - Winner of a 2019 Textbook Excellence Award (Texty) from the Textbook and Academic Authors Association - Includes a new chapter on domain-specific architectures, explaining how they are the only path forward for improved performance and energy efficiency given the end of Moore's Law and Dennard scaling - Features the first publication of several DSAs from industry - Features extensive updates to the chapter on warehouse-scale computing, with the first public information on the newest Google WSC - Offers updates to other chapters including new material dealing with the use of stacked DRAM; data on the performance of new NVIDIA Pascal GPU vs. new AVX-512 Intel Skylake CPU; and extensive additions to content covering multicore architecture and organization - Includes "Putting It All Together" sections near the end of every chapter, providing real-world technology examples that demonstrate the principles covered in each chapter - Includes review appendices in the printed text and additional reference appendices available online - Includes updated and improved case studies and exercises - ACM named John L. Hennessy and David A. Patterson, recipients of the 2017 ACM A.M. Turing Award for pioneering a systematic, quantitative approach to the design and evaluation of computer architectures with enduring impact on the microprocessor industry
Kernel Concepts And Architecture
DOWNLOAD
Author : Richard Johnson
language : en
Publisher: HiTeX Press
Release Date : 2025-06-05
Kernel Concepts And Architecture written by Richard Johnson and has been published by HiTeX Press this book supported file pdf, txt, epub, kindle and other format this book has been release on 2025-06-05 with Computers categories.
"Kernel Concepts and Architecture" "Kernel Concepts and Architecture" is an authoritative resource that explores the inner workings of modern operating system kernels, offering a comprehensive and methodical analysis of core design principles. The book provides clear comparisons among kernel architectures—monolithic, microkernel, exokernel, and hybrid—setting the foundation for understanding their respective strengths and historical roles. It delves deeply into essential components such as kernel initialization, modularity, secure privilege separation, interrupt handling, and strategies for supporting multi-core and NUMA systems, highlighting both established practices and emerging approaches to platform abstraction and portability. Through detailed chapters on process and thread management, memory management, device and I/O subsystems, and filesystems, the book illuminates the intricate interplay between key kernel subsystems. Readers will gain insight into advanced process isolation, threading models, context switching, and scheduler designs tailored for both general-purpose and real-time environments. State-of-the-art memory management is thoroughly detailed—from virtual memory abstraction and page table structures to NUMA optimizations and secure memory isolation—as is robust support for modern persistent storage technologies, dynamic device management, and contemporary I/O and networking stacks. Critical topics such as kernel security, scalability, and extensibility are woven throughout, encompassing threat modeling, secure development lifecycles, mandatory access controls, and mechanisms for live patching and real-time diagnostics. Each aspect is backed by practical guidance on debugging, testing, and contributing to open-source kernels, preparing readers to both understand and participate in the evolving landscape of kernel research and development. Designed for advanced students, engineers, and researchers, this book serves as both foundational text and up-to-date reference for mastering the complexities of kernel design and operation.
Mongodb Architecture And Operations
DOWNLOAD
Author : Richard Johnson
language : en
Publisher: HiTeX Press
Release Date : 2025-06-12
Mongodb Architecture And Operations written by Richard Johnson and has been published by HiTeX Press this book supported file pdf, txt, epub, kindle and other format this book has been release on 2025-06-12 with Computers categories.
"MongoDB Architecture and Operations" "MongoDB Architecture and Operations" delivers a comprehensive exploration of MongoDB's technical foundations and operational intricacies, crafted for database engineers, architects, and DevOps professionals seeking mastery over complex MongoDB deployments. The book opens with a rigorous examination of MongoDB's architectural core—including its document-oriented data model, storage engine internals, and advanced indexing mechanisms—equipping readers with a clear understanding of how MongoDB manages and retrieves data at scale. Through detailed coverage of concurrency, networking protocols, and the interplay of internal server components, readers are prepared to design robust systems capable of meeting demanding workload requirements. As the journey progresses, the book addresses data modeling strategies for scalability and integrity, offering practical guidance on schema design, validation techniques, and high-volume analytics. It delves deeply into the mechanics of replica sets and sharding, providing in-depth explanations of replication protocols, failover dynamics, shard key optimization, and distributed query routing. Alongside these technical foundations, readers will find proven operational tactics for achieving high availability, monitoring system health, automating deployments, planning for capacity, and fine-tuning performance in both traditional and cloud-native environments. Rounding out the volume, "MongoDB Architecture and Operations" tackles mission-critical topics of security, compliance, and advanced optimization. Readers gain insight into robust authentication models, encryption practices, auditing, threat protection, and regulatory frameworks. Advanced chapters address query performance engineering, resource isolation, scalable compute/storage architectures, and real-world case studies spanning multi-cloud, streaming, and edge scenarios. Drawing on lessons from large-scale enterprise deployments and the collective wisdom of the MongoDB community, this book stands as an authoritative and actionable reference for building, operating, and evolving high-performance MongoDB platforms.
Mastering System Programming With C Files Processes And Ipc
DOWNLOAD
Author : Larry Jones
language : en
Publisher: Walzone Press
Release Date : 2025-03-15
Mastering System Programming With C Files Processes And Ipc written by Larry Jones and has been published by Walzone Press this book supported file pdf, txt, epub, kindle and other format this book has been release on 2025-03-15 with Computers categories.
Elevate your programming skills with "Mastering System Programming with C: Files, Processes, and IPC," a comprehensive guide designed for experienced programmers eager to delve into the intricate world of system-level software development. This expertly crafted book systematically unveils the foundational elements and advanced techniques crucial for mastering file operations, process creation, and inter-process communication (IPC) using the C language. Each chapter is thoughtfully structured to build from fundamental concepts to sophisticated methodologies, ensuring a robust and thorough understanding of system programming essentials. Within these pages, you will explore a rich array of topics that include memory management, synchronization techniques, and network programming basics. The book delves deep into key areas such as advanced file I/O, signal handling, and effective debugging and profiling strategies, providing readers with the practical skills necessary to optimize and troubleshoot system programs. By leveraging real-world applications and detailed explanations, this resource empowers you to tackle complex system-level challenges with confidence and precision. Whether you are looking to enhance your existing knowledge or achieve new heights in your programming career, "Mastering System Programming with C" stands as an invaluable resource for advancing your expertise. Embrace the craftsmanship of system programming with C, and unlock your potential to develop high-performance, reliable software that interacts seamlessly with underlying hardware and operating systems. This book is your pathway to mastering the art of system programming and achieving excellence in the rapidly evolving landscape of technology.